IQnection\BugHerd\BugHerdTasks
Synopsis
class BugHerdTasks
extends BuildTask
{
- // methods
- public void run()
- public mixed getTasks()
- public mixed updateStatuses()
- public void updateTasks()
- public void associatePages()
- public void getUsers()
- public void getTask()
- public void assignTasks()
- public void viewWebhooks()
- public void deleteWebhooks()
- public void createWebhooks()
- public void getColumns()
- protected void message()
Hierarchy
Extends
- SilverStripe\Dev\BuildTask
Members
private
- $events
- $segment
Methods
protected
- message() — Prints a message to the screen
public
- assignTasks() — Bulk assigns tasks to a specific user Required user id to assign tasks to Optional filter tasks by current status in SilverStripe database
- associatePages() — Parses the URL of the task, locates the page according to the URL, and associates the task with that page
- createWebhooks() — Create webhooks to receive automatic updates
- deleteWebhooks() — Delete all webhooks
- getColumns() — View columns setup in BugHerd
- getTask() — Displays the BugHerd task data for debugging
- getTasks() — Downloads all tasks from BugHerd
- getUsers() — Lists BugHerd Users and their data
- run()
- updateStatuses() — Updates the BugHerd status on all synced tasks
- updateTasks() — Update the full task data
- viewWebhooks() — View current webhooks